In 1963, Ivan Sutherland developed Sketchpad, widely held as the first pc-aided design program and the appearance of recent day graphical consumer interfaces. Sketchpad used a light pen to create and manipulate objects on engineering drawings in actual time, and coordinated them with graphics on the screen. This was step one toward the fashionable day CAD (laptop-aided design) systems that we know right now.

User experience is the general experience a consumer has with an organization’s services or products. Good and bad consumer expertise design is determined by how straightforward or troublesome it's to work together with each component or aspect of a product or service. In order for any user to comfortably use an software, they have to be able to shortly and easily get from level A (entry point) to point B (where they carry out their process). That is why simple navigation through the user interface is so necessary. Additionally, preserving the give attention to the duty at hand and limiting publicity to secondary capabilities improves usability.

UI design and UX design contain very totally different skill sets, but they're integral to one another’s success. A lovely design can’t save an interface that’s clunky and complicated to navigate, and a superb, perfectly-acceptable consumer expertise may be sunk by unhealthy visual interface design that makes utilizing the app disagreeable. Both UI and UX designs must be flawlessly executed and perfectly aligned with pre-present person expectations to create an excellent person interface/expertise.
